Dragoneer Investment Group Seeks $2B for New Fund Using Stakes in OpenAI and SpaceX

Dragoneer's fund strategy may influence private equity markets, encouraging more firms to pursue continuation funds with minimal discounts. The post Dragoneer Investment Group seeks $2B for new fund using stakes in OpenAI and SpaceX appeared first on Crypto Briefing .

Dragoneer Investment Group sought to take advantage of the attractiveness of its shares in OpenAI, SpaceX and other private companies to raise a continuation fund, at a time of weakened exits and strong differences between discounts on premium technology assets and the rest of the secondary market.

According to ChainCatcher, citing Bloomberg, investment firm Dragoneer Investment Group has raised approximately $1 billion for a new continuation fund, leveraging its existing stakes in high-profile companies such as OpenAI, SpaceX, Databricks, and wealth management firm Creative Planning.
